		<title>Catalan telethon raises over €10 million for Covid-19 research</title>

		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>After around 18 hours of uninterrupted programming, Catalonia&rsquo;s annual telethon <em>La Marat&oacute;</em>on raised over &euro;10 million for Covid-19 research on Sunday. Organized by public broadcasters TV3 and Catalunya R&agrave;dio, every year since 1992 this telethon raises millions in public donations for a different medical cause. At past 2am, after a full day of donations, the figure of the initiative&rsquo;s 29<sup>th</sup>&nbsp;edition was&nbsp;&euro;10,305,819.</p>
<div id="protag-in_content_d_p"></div><script type="text/javascript">window.googletag = window.googletag || { cmd: [] };window.protag = window.protag || { cmd: [] };window.protag.cmd.push(function () {window.protag.display("protag-in_content_d_p");});</script><section class="w-screen -mx-8 lg:hidden mb-10 overflow-hidden"><div id="protag-in_content_m_p" class="vlw-banner-horitzontal"></div><script type="text/javascript">window.googletag = window.googletag || { cmd: [] };window.protag = window.protag || { cmd: [] };window.protag.cmd.push(function () {window.protag.display("protag-in_content_m_p");});</script></section><p>Hosted by journalists Laura Rosel, Raquel Sans, M&ograve;nica Terribas, Jordi Bast&eacute; and Roger Escapa, the telethon has taken place both in a TV set but also in some of Catalonia&rsquo;s main public hospitals, including Cl&iacute;nic, Sant Pau and Vall d&rsquo;Hebron. Igualada&rsquo;s hospital also featured to remember the first major Covid-19 cluster in the country in March, in central Catalonia. This year&rsquo;s edition was also a tribute to health workers and other essential services, as experiences of patients and doctors were heard throughout the whole show.</p>
<p>The telethon also included some entertainment and also music, with performances of Stay Homas, Rozal&eacute;n, Escolania de Montserrat choir, La Pegatina, S&iacute;lvia P&eacute;rez Cruz, Amaia, Antonio Orozco, Judit Neddermann and Bad Gyal among others. Events throughout Catalonia to raise funds were also held but adapted to the current pandemic.</p>
<p><strong>&euro;202m raised in 29 years</strong></p>
<div class="remp-banner"></div><section class="w-screen -mx-8 lg:hidden mb-10 overflow-hidden"><div id="protag-in_content_m_1_p" class="vlw-banner-horitzontal"></div><script type="text/javascript">window.googletag = window.googletag || { cmd: [] };window.protag = window.protag || { cmd: [] };window.protag.cmd.push(function () {window.protag.display("protag-in_content_m_1_p");});</script></section><p>It is also customary that hundreds of people take calls from donors in four seats &ndash; Barcelona, Girona, Lleida and Tarragona &ndash;, but in order to avoid transmissions, this was replaced by online systems of donation such as&nbsp;Bizum.</p>
<p>Given the emergency of the pandemic, this year research projects wanting to bid for a grant will not have to wait until next year, but from Monday to January 18 they will be able to present their plans.</p>
<p>From 1992, La Marat&oacute; has raised &euro;202 million euros that have funded 913 research projects on fields like cancer, rare diseases, heart diseases and stroke. In 2019,&nbsp;the telethon focused on rare diseases, and the previous years&nbsp;on cancer&nbsp;and&nbsp;infectious diseases.</p>
